Angels should be wary of signing former All Star linked to Anaheim

When the Angels made their first big move of the offseason by trading outfielder Taylor Ward to the Baltimore Orioles in exchange for starting pitcher Grayson Rodriguez, they took a position overfilled with talent and traded it to help a rotation in desperate need of help. However, it did open up some holes in the depth of the Angels' outfield.

While Mike Trout and Jo Adell are exceptional, the names behind them are not the most encouraging. Jorge Soler can't really play defense at this point, and the minor league options the Angels have are largely unproven. Bringing back Gustavo Campero was a smart choice, but even he has never really found sustained success in the big leagues.
